Skip to content

feat(config): remove globalComponents config#1582

Merged
mlmoravek merged 1 commit intodevelopfrom
feat/remove-globalComponents
Mar 9, 2026
Merged

feat(config): remove globalComponents config#1582
mlmoravek merged 1 commit intodevelopfrom
feat/remove-globalComponents

Conversation

@mlmoravek
Copy link
Member

@mlmoravek mlmoravek commented Mar 9, 2026

Proposed Changes

  • Remove the globalComponents config because the implementation prevents tree-shaking.
  • Update the createOruga composable to handle multiple component plugins at once.
  • The type of the OrugaComponentPlugins list is now explicitly defined.

@mlmoravek mlmoravek added the enhancement Improvements to existing features and functionality label Mar 9, 2026
@netlify
Copy link

netlify bot commented Mar 9, 2026

Deploy Preview for oruga-documentation-preview ready!

Name Link
🔨 Latest commit b95fc9a
🔍 Latest deploy log https://app.netlify.com/projects/oruga-documentation-preview/deploys/69aef4402c80e4000855553d
😎 Deploy Preview https://deploy-preview-1582--oruga-documentation-preview.netlify.app
📱 Preview on mobile
Toggle QR Code...

QR Code

Use your smartphone camera to open QR code link.

To edit notification comments on pull requests, go to your Netlify project configuration.

@mlmoravek mlmoravek merged commit 3601b7c into develop Mar 9, 2026
12 checks passed
@mlmoravek mlmoravek deleted the feat/remove-globalComponents branch March 9, 2026 19:39
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

enhancement Improvements to existing features and functionality

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ant